Rodney Heath

Rodney Wilfrid Heath (born June 15, 1884 in Birmingham , United Kingdom , † October 26, 1936 in Melbourne , Australia ) was an Australian tennis player .

Career

Heath was the winner of the men's singles at the first edition of the Australian Championships (now the Australian Open ) in 1905. He was able to repeat this success in 1910 . He also won the doubles competition in 1906 with Anthony Wilding and in 1911 with Randolph Lycett . In 1911 he also achieved his best result at the Wimbledon Championships with the round of 16.

In 1911 he won the Davis Cup with the team from Australia and New Zealand . In the final against the US team, he defeated William Larned 3-1 sets.

During the First World War , Heath was drafted in 1915 and joined the Royal Flying Corps . In 1917 he was promoted to major .

After the war, Heath won the doubles indoor tournament in Paris, and reached the doubles finals at Wimbledon in 1919. In 1920 he won the Davis Cup again with Australia . In 1925 he took part in the tournament at Wimbledon for the last time.

He died on October 26, 1936 in a Melbourne hospital.

title

singles

No. year competition Final opponent Bottom line
1. 1905 Australian championships AustraliaAustralia Arthur Curtis 4: 6, 6: 3, 6: 4, 6: 4
2. 1910 Australian championships AustraliaAustralia Horace Rice 6: 4, 6: 3, 6: 2
